Frequently Asked Questions

How much does Roof Waterproofing cost in Newark?

+-

In Newark, the cost of roof waterproofing typ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the size and complexity of your roof. Factors such as local labor rates, material availability, and potential weather delays due to the region's humid summers and cold winters can influence pricing. It's advisable to get multiple quotes from local contractors for a more accurate estimate.

What should I look for when comparing local contractors?

+-

When comparing local contractors in Newark for roof waterproofing, check their experience with similar projects, customer reviews, and whether they are licensed and insured in Delaware. Ensure they use high-quality waterproofing materials suitable for the local climate, which can include options like elastomeric coatings or modified bitumen. Request detailed estimates that outline the scope of work and materials used.

How long does the process usually take?

+-

The roof waterproofing process in Newark typically takes 1 to 3 days, depending on the roof size and weather conditions. Factors such as humidity and temperature can affect drying times for waterproofing materials. It's best to schedule the work during a dry period to minimize delays.

Can I do Roof Waterproofing myself, or should I hire a professional?

+-

While DIY roof waterproofing is possible, it is not recommended due to safety concerns and the need for specialized tools and materials. Local building codes may require licensed professionals to perform this work to ensure compliance and quality. Hiring a professional also provides peace of mind regarding warranties and insurance coverage.

What are the common signs that my roof needs attention?

+-

Common signs that your roof in Newark needs attention include visible leaks, water stains on ceilings, and peeling paint. Additionally, check for cracked or missing shingles, especially after winter storms or heavy rains, which can indicate compromised waterproofing. Regular inspections can help catch these issues early.

Do I need a local permit for Roof Waterproofing in Newark?

+-

In Newark, a permit may be required for roof waterproofing, especially if structural changes are involved. It's important to check with the City of Newark's building department to confirm specific requirements and ensure compliance with local codes. A licensed contractor will typically handle the permitting process.

What is the best time of year to schedule this work?

+-

The best time to schedule roof waterproofing in Newark is during the spring or early fall when temperatures are moderate and rainfall is less frequent. Avoid scheduling during the winter months due to potential snow and ice, which can hinder the application process. Late summer can also be humid, affecting the curing of waterproofing materials.
